Green Broccoli, Eggs and Ham

Green broccoli, eggs, and ham, oh my! This tasty omelette allows us to celebrate Dr. Seuss and his popular book, Green Eggs and Ham.

Ingredients

  • 3 Schnucks eggs
  • 2 tbsp. water
  • 1/4 cup shredded Cheddar cheese
  • 1/4 cup diced ham
  • 1/4 cup broccoli florets

Instructions

  1. In a small bowl, whisk 3 eggs with 2 tbsp. water. Heat a prepared 8-inch non-stick skillet over medium heat. Pour in egg mixture.
  2. As eggs set around edge of skillet, use a spatula to gently push cooked portions toward the center, tilting pan slightly to allow uncooked egg to flow into empty spaces. Repeat until eggs are almost set.
  3. Place 1/4 cup shredded Cheddar cheese, ¼ cup diced ham and ¼ cup cooked, chopped broccoli florets across half of eggs.
  4. Flip other half of eggs to cover toppings. Garnish with chopped parsley and season with salt and pepper.

Nutrition Facts

420 CALORIES Per Serving

FAT: 28G

SATURATED FAT: 12G

CHOLESTEROL: 610MG

SODIUM: 1010MG

CARBOHYDRATES: 6G

FIBER: 1G

SUGAR: 1G

PROTEIN: 34G

Actual nutritional values may vary depending on specific ingredients used and/or modifications to the recipe.
